Another one no one talks about is AEROGAUGE. It's a fun little futuristic racing game. I love the graphics (especially with the expansion pack) and sense of speed and you certainly cant beat the price. I usually don't ever play racing games but I'll still pop this one in from time to time for some quick fun.
